The Thumba Observation: Scientific Testimonies from Kerala in 1969
In 1969, scientists from the Indian space center ISRO and residents of Thumba, in Kerala, witnessed observations of unidentified flying objects over several consecutive nights. This case is particularly remarkable due to the credibility of the scientific witnesses and the systematic documentation of the events.
Frequently Asked Questions
- Who were the main witnesses to the Thumba observation?
- The main witnesses were scientists from ISRO working at the Thumba space launch center, as well as local residents of the village. The high credibility of the scientific witnesses confers particular importance to this case.
- What makes the Thumba case particularly significant?
- The presence of highly trained scientists and technical personnel among the witnesses substantially increases the credibility of the observations. These individuals possessed the ability to correctly identify conventional aerial phenomena.
- What explanations have been proposed for the observations?
- Explanations include satellites, weather balloons, and atmospheric phenomena. However, the reported maneuvers of the objects do not correspond to the known capabilities of these phenomena.

Roswell Incident 1947 (United States): UFO Crash or Spy Balloon?
On July 8, 1947, Roswell Air Base triggered global shockwaves by announcing the recovery of a flying disc in New Mexico, only to retract the claim the next day under hierarchical pressure. Intelligence officer Jesse Marcel and other witnesses maintained they handled materials with unknown properties, incompatible with a simple weather balloon. Founding the myth of American ufological cover-up, the Roswell incident remains, nearly eight decades later, the most emblematic and controversial case in the history of unidentified aerial phenomena.
